
New Found Gap is the pass between North Carolina and Tennessee in the central part of the Great Smoky Mountain National Park. Winter snows often block this only highway (US-441) across the Smokys. It is usually reopened as soon as the snowstorm lets up and the plows have time to clear the passage. Due to landslides, US-64 and I-40 are currently blocked making US-441 all the more important. Commercial traffic is not allowed to use US-441 in the national park so commercial east/west traffic is being directed either north to I-81 near Virginia or south to US-76 in Georgia. It is a long way out of the way either way!
